Summary of the Human-Robot Industry Research Report Industry Overview - The human-robot industry is positioned as a key sector benefiting from advancements in artificial intelligence (AI) and high-end manufacturing technologies. The emergence of large AI models marks a significant turning point in AI development, leading to a prolonged period of growth and innovation in the sector [4][4][4]. Key Insights - Diverse Application Scenarios: Human robots are being utilized in various fields such as manufacturing, emergency rescue, home care, education, and healthcare. The demand for automation in manufacturing is increasing due to labor shortages and rising labor costs, which is accelerating the adoption of human robots [4][4][4]. - Market Dynamics: Major global players, including OpenAI, FigureAI, and Tesla, are rapidly advancing their human-robot initiatives. For instance, Tesla's Optimus robot has demonstrated capabilities in sorting batteries and performing factory tasks, indicating significant progress in the industry [4][4][4]. - Investment Trends: The human-robot sector is characterized by event-driven investments, closely tied to the technological advancements of leading companies like Tesla and NVIDIA. The market has experienced fluctuations based on these developments, with notable price movements in 2023 and early 2024 [11][11][11]. Technological Developments - Control Algorithms: The development of motion control algorithms is critical for the mass production of human robots. These algorithms must address challenges related to accuracy and real-time performance, particularly in task execution and gait planning [27][27][27]. - Key Components: The human-robot ecosystem relies on various core components, including sensors, actuators, and control systems. The integration of advanced sensors enhances the robots' perception and interaction capabilities, which is essential for their functionality in diverse environments [29][29][29]. Market Potential - Cost Reduction Opportunities: The report highlights significant cost reduction potential in key components such as six-dimensional force sensors and harmonic reducers, which are crucial for the performance and affordability of human robots [37][37][37]. - Market Size Projections: The market for six-dimensional sensors is expected to grow substantially, with projections indicating a potential market size of 20 billion yuan as human robot sales increase [50][50][50]. Competitive Landscape - Global Competition: The human-robot industry is witnessing intense competition, with major players from the US, Europe, Japan, and China. Domestic companies like Yuli Instruments and Kunwei Technology are emerging as significant competitors in the sensor market [54][54][54]. - Technological Barriers: The industry faces high technical barriers, particularly in the development of advanced sensors and control systems. This has resulted in a concentrated market with a few leading firms dominating the landscape [56][56][56]. Conclusion - The human-robot industry is at a pivotal moment, driven by technological advancements and increasing demand across various sectors. The potential for growth is substantial, with significant opportunities for investment and innovation as the industry continues to evolve [4][4][4].
